GTA Online players love to maximize how much money they earn, but that can sometimes come at the expense of having fun. But some jobs pay better than others and some just suck and aren't that fun. There are hundreds to choose from that range from races against other players, modified versions of singleplayer missions, to big elaborate bank heists. You can start jobs in a variety of ways: Either driving to the location on the map, using your phone (up arrow), or going to the main menu. And no, there's no GTA 5 money cheat you can enter to instantly get cash. Sadly, there aren't many opportunities to make good money in the open world when you're a brand new player. This is one half of GTA Online, where you can explore, find hidden weapons, buy stuff for your character, or just cause mayhem. When you first get dropped into an online session, you're in an open-world version of Los Santos with other players doing their own thing.

So get in the habit of periodically dropping by an ATM (use the interaction menu to find the nearest one) and depositing your cash. If other players kill you, you'll drop a portion of the money you have on you. If you suspect people aren't playing fair, you can jump to a different session from the main menu.

You can also change your clothes, access your inventory of healing items (bought at convenience stores around Los Santos), or set restrictions on who can enter your car. The interaction menu has all sorts of useful features, like being able to quickly set your GPS to different destinations.This makes you invulnerable to other players but also prevents you from using weapons or attacking, so it's best used when you're peacefully exploring and don't want to be interrupted. If you don't want other players to attack you, you can turn on passive mode in the interaction menu (press 'M').Starting out, a lot of stuff will be locked until you're a certain level.

    Cash is necessary to buy new guns, clothes, and properties, while RP increases your overall level.

  • The two biggest progression systems in GTA Online are cash and RP (reputation points).
  • It takes about an hour, but the tutorial, in which Lamar takes you on a few missions, is a vital introduction to different aspects of GTA Online. They subtly affect what level your skills start at, but it won't matter in the long run.
  • Aside from your appearance, don't sweat the choices in the character creator too much.
